Hello all,

I am installing an old 1740 EISA controller in my system and I have a few
questions.

 1. I am running FreeBSD 1.0, will I have to re-compile the kernel or 
    re-install FreeBSD. The reason I ask is because my pc hangs now
    while trying to boot FreeBSD.

 2. After installing the 1740, I ran some benchmark programs, ie checkit
    and sysinfo. The transfer rate is the same as it was with my 1542, 
    regardless of whether the 1740 is in enhanced or standard mode.
